Web“Tidal model’ is designed by Dr. Phil Barker and Poppy Buchanan-Barker to improve mental health nursing and benefit both the healthcare workers and the ones being cared for. It is a way to the discovery of mental health, aiming on helping people to achieve control over their own lives by first grasping what actually happened, namely, their ... WebThe Tidal Model is a nursing middle-range theory developed in the 1990s by Phil Barker, a psychotherapist and the United Kingdom's first professor of psychiatric nursing at the University...

WebThe Tidal Model is a philosophical and theoretical template for the development of mental health recovery. From Tidal theory we have developed a range of ways of working with … WebThe Tidal Model. Developed from the work of Phil Barker and Poppy Buchanan-Barker, the Tidal Model is a different philosophical approach to the art of helping people with mental health problems. A filmed example of holistic interview is followed by a group of service users discussing each of the ten Tidal Model Commitments in turn. Jack's story.

WebMar 4, 2024 · Tidal Model Theory. The model places the focus back onto the individual client (Barker & Buchanan-Barker, 2005). The theory places a focus on the clients journey of current distress; with appreciation of what can be done in the immediate to address the distress (Barker & Buchanan-Barker, 2005).
